In this podcast episode, author Robbie Arnott provides candid insights into his creative process and the influences behind his writing. From his meticulous approach to crafting stories to the unexpected impact of becoming a father on his work, Arnott shares personal anecdotes and reflections that offer a glimpse into the mind of a passionate writer. The conversation delves into the balance between artistic integrity and external recognition, ultimately highlighting Arnott's commitment to creating meaningful content that resonates with both himself and his audience.

In Term 3 the Central Australia Power of 9 group experienced the time of their lives. Boys were challenged with a new learning environment, physically challenging tasks, as well as learning about the rich and beautiful Tasmanian Aboriginal culture. At the end of their term the boys travelled for 12 days around the east and west coast of Tasmania learning the Tasmanian Aboriginal culture, meeting amazing people and exploring places they had never seen before. Year 9 is an exciting year at Hutchins as students are welcomed into the Senior School through the Power of 9 program. The aim of the Power of 9 program is to encourage and assist students in developing the skills, passion, positive attitudes, values, and forms of knowledge necessary for planning their pathway and being successful through Years 10, 11 and 12 and beyond.
